Firstly, we need to consider our painting style and needs. For example, watercolor painters tend to choose paper with good water absorption; oil painters need to consider factors such as the penetration of oil ink and the viscosity of the pigment. For sketching and graffiti, high-quality paper or boards are more suitable. Therefore, you need to clarify your painting style and needs before purchasing materials. Secondly, the type of paper is a key factor in selecting painting materials. Common types of drawing paper include watercolor paper, sketching paper, oil canvas, and Chinese rice paper. Each type of paper has its unique texture and characteristics, so it needs to be selected based on your painting style and needs. For example, watercolor painting requires paper with good water absorption, while oil painting focuses more on the adhesion of oil ink and the diffusion effect of pigment. Thirdly, the quality of the paper is everything. A poor-quality paper can cause problems such as tearing or loss during the painting process, seriously affecting the creative process. At the same time, after painting is completed, you may face problems such as deformation or bending. Therefore, it is very important to choose high-quality and reliable paper. You can choose suitable drawing paper based on factors such as reputation, brand, and price. Fourthly, using other auxiliary materials is also important. Apart from drawing paper, other auxiliary materials such as paint brushes and pigments are also important factors that affect the painting effect. When choosing these auxiliary materials, you need to consider your needs and habits. For example, watercolor painters need to choose soft brushes and bright colors; while oil painters need to consider factors such as pigment viscosity and color matching.In summary, when choosing suitable painting materials, we need to consider our painting style and needs, the type of paper, quality, and auxiliary materials.
